需要金币:1000 个金币 | 资料包括:完整论文 | ||
转换比率:金额 X 10=金币数量, 例100元=1000金币 | 论文字数:13396 | ||
折扣与优惠:团购最低可5折优惠 - 了解详情 | 论文格式:Word格式(*.doc) |
【摘要】步入21世纪,手机的普及度已然不需重申。在现在的生活中,仍然没有手机的人群是少之又少的,甚至是没有的。那么,在手机如此普及,加之现在人们的生活节奏越来越快的情景之下,是否有必要开发出一款既能协调人们快节奏的生活,又能大大提高人们办事效率的软件?答案不言而喻,必然是十分有必要的。 本次设计主要完成的内容包括:针对学生人群的课程表设计、针对事务比较繁多的上班人群的日程安排提醒设计和针对所有人群的日历设计。此外,还有一些个人信息的填写记录,包括用户登陆、注册、密码设置等设计,这样一来可以保证用户信息的隐私权,提高软件的安全性。在技术层面上,整个设计环境中比较简单易懂,主要运用Java语言和SQLite数据库。
【关键词】:Android平台,日程管理,Java语言,SQLite数据库
目录 摘要 Abstract 第1章 绪论-1 1.1 研究背景-1 1.2 国内外现状研究-1 1.3 本文主要工作-1 1.4 论文主要章节安排-2- 第2章 系统主要技术介绍-3 2.1 Android平台的特性-3 2.2 Java简介-3 2.3 Eclipse简介-3 第3章 系统分析-4 3.1 功能分析-4 3.1.1 登录注册个人信息-4 3.1.2 课程表-4 3.1.3 日程提醒-4 3.1.4 日历-5 3.2 系统概要设计-5 3.2.1 总体实现功能图-5 3.2.1 各界面转换图-6 3.3 数据库设计-6 3.3.1 实体图和表设计-6 3.3.2 设计代码-10 3.4 开发环境-11 第4章 系统详细设计-12 4.1 登录注册个人信息流程图-12 4.2 课程表流程图-12 4.3 日程提醒流程图-13 4.4 日历流程图-14 第5章 系统实现-15 5.1 用户注册登录-15 5.1.1 登录界面的实现-15 5.1.2 注册界面的实现-16 5.2 系统首页-18 5.3 设置课程表-19 5.3.1 课程表页面图-19 5.3.2 课程表信息页面图-20 5.3.3 课程表自动提醒功能-25 5.4日历-27 5.4.1 日历界面-27 5.4.2 添加日程-29 5.5 日程提醒-33 5.5.1 日程提醒界面-33 5.5.2 日程自动提醒功能-34 第6章 系统测试-37 6.1 测试含义及目的-37 6.1.1 测试的含义-37 6.1.2 测试的目的-37 6.2 测试的主要方法-37 6.3 测试用例-38 6.3.1 登录/注册-38 6.3.2 课程表-38 6.3.3 日历-39 6.3.4 日程提醒-39 6.4 测试结果-40 6.5 系统评价-40 第7章 结论-41 参考文献-42 致 谢-43 |